S1000D Şemaları
S1000D uyumlu yapılandırılmış bir teknik doküman (structured technical document) üretmek için; gerekli bilgiler, veri modülü (data module) adında küçük bilgi blokları şeklinde hazırlanıp teknik dokümanın ana hattına göre sıralı bir şekilde bir araya getirilir.
Bahsettiğimiz bu küçük bilgi bloklarını (veri modülü) üretmek için, her birinin içereceği bilgiye göre S1000D tarafından sunulan farklı veri modül şemaları (data module schema types) kullanılır.
Peki Veri Modül Şeması Nedir?
Bir S1000D veri modül şeması, veri modülünün yapısını XML olarak tanımlar. Şemalar, veri modülünde bulunabilecek zorunlu ve opsiyonel öğeleri (elements), her öğeye ait özellikleri (attributes), bu özelliklerin içerebilecekleri değerleri ve veri modülünde bu öğelerin kullanım sırasını tanımlayan dosyalar olarak ifade edilebilir. Bir binanın mimarlık çizimine göre inşa edilmesi gibi veri modülleri belirlenen şemaya göre yazılır.
Her veri modülünün içeriğine en uygun veri modül şeması seçilip, veri üretim ve girişi yapılmalıdır. S1000D şemaları aslında hem teknik yazarların hem de editörlerin bilgileri sunmaları için bir yapı sunmaktadır. Böylece ne tür bilgi, hangi sırada ve hangi detayda anlatıldığını göstererek teknik yazarlara yol gösterirler. Diğer taraftan sundukları yapı dışında eklenen öğe ve/veya özellikleri doğruladıkları için teknik yazarların ve/veya editörlerin hata payını azaltırlar.
S1000D Şema Türleri
S1000D son sürümü “Issue 6.0” yirmi bir veri modül şema türüne sahiptir. S1000D spesifikasyonunun farklı sürümlerinde sunulan şema türleri farklılık göstermektedir. Bugüne kadar sunulmuş olan şemalarda bazen köklü değişikler, bazen birkaç küçük değişiklik olmuştur. S1000D versiyon 4.0’da köklü bir değişim söz konusu iken, Versiyon 4.1’den günümüze kadar gelen versiyonlarda sunulan şemalarda çok büyük değişikliklere rastlanmamaktadır.
S1000D tarafından sunulan veri modül şemalarının en çok kullanılan türleri aşağıda listelenmiştir:
- Tanımlayıcı şema (Descriptive Schema)
- Mürettebat şeması (Crew Schema)
- Prosedür şeması (Procedural Schema)
- Resimli parça verileri şeması (Illustrated Parts Data Schema)
- Uygulanabilirlik Çapraz Referans Tablosu (Applicability Cross-Referance Table Schema)
- Arıza şeması (Fault Schema)
- Veri yönetim listesi şeması (DML Schema)
- Yayım modülü şeması (Publication Module Schema)
- BREX şeması
S1000D Şemalarının Önemi
S1000D uyumlu hazırlanan tüm veri modüllerinde şemaların zorunlu kullanımı sayesinde standart yapıda bilgi üretimi sağlandığından veri modüllerinin üretiminde kullanılan araç ne olursa olsun, farklı sistemler arasında bilgi alışverişi problemsiz bir şekilde gerçekleşir.
S1000D şemalarının standart yapıları sayesinde veri üretim ve giriş hızı, veriye erişim hızı ve güncelleme hızı artar.
BİLTEN Savunma olarak, S1000D hakkında farkındalığı artırmak adına sonraki blog yazılarımızda burada listelenen şemaları daha detaylı bir şekilde ele alacağız. BİLTEN Savunma’yı takip etmeye devam edin.
Hazırlayan: Sanam DEHGHAN